Historical Context: From Mechanical to Digital

Slots originated in the late 19th century, initially mechanical devices that relied on physical mechanisms and random outcomes. The advent of electronic gaming machines in the mid-20th century paved the way for digital interfaces, graphical enhancements, and video slots. Today, the industry is embedded in a digital ecosystem driven by complex algorithms and consumer data analytics.

The Dawn of Innovation: What Shapes The Future of Slots

Trend Description Impact
Artificial Intelligence (AI) Enhancing game personalization, detecting fraud, and optimizing player experiences. AI-powered slots are creating more engaging, tailored experiences, increasing retention and satisfaction.
Blockchain Technology Providing transparent, provably fair gaming with decentralization and secure transactions. Fosters trust among players, particularly in jurisdictions with strict regulatory environments.
Augmented and Virtual Reality (AR/VR) Immersive environments that simulate real-world casinos or fantastical worlds. Redefining player engagement with multi-sensory experiences, blending gaming and entertainment seamlessly.
Mobile-First Development Optimizing slots for smartphones and tablets. Expanding accessibility, allowing players to enjoy high-quality slots anywhere, anytime.

Regulatory Considerations and Ethical Implications

While technological advancements herald exciting possibilities, they also introduce challenges, including data privacy, addiction concerns, and regulatory compliance. Industry leaders are advocating for responsible gaming frameworks that leverage technology for transparency and player protection. For instance, adaptive tools that monitor gambling behaviours can intervene when problematic patterns are detected, aligning with regulatory trends across jurisdictions like the UK and Europe.
